Here’s a step-by-step guide on how to edit customer details on Shopify:

Steps to Edit Customer Details on Shopify:

Step 1: To begin, log in to your Shopify account using your credentials. Once logged in, you’ll be directed to the Shopify admin dashboard.

Step 2: From the Shopify admin dashboard, locate and click on the Customers tab.

Step 3: From the list of customers, find the customer whose details you want to edit and click on their name to access their profile.

Step 4: Click on the three dots symbol in the Customer section. Then select the Edit contact information option.

Step 5: Here, you can make necessary changes to their details. This includes editing their name, email address, phone number, and any other relevant information.

Step 6: Once the contact details are updated as per your requirement, click on the Save button.

Step 7: To update the customer’s address, click on the three dots again and select Manage addresses option.

Step 8: All the saved addresses for the selected customer will appear. Click on the edit symbol for the address that you want to update.

Step 9: Here, you can update the complete address details of the customer. The information includes country, name, city, pincode, company, and more.

Step 10: Once the contact details are updated as per your requirement, click on the Save button.
